Why Consider Hair Loss Supplements?

Hair Loss Supplements

Hair grows in cycles, and proper nutrition plays a critical role in maintaining healthy hair follicles. Deficiencies in vitamins, minerals, and proteins can lead to weakened hair, increased shedding, and slower regrowth.

Hair loss supplements work by:

  • Strengthening hair follicles

  • Reducing breakage and shedding

  • Promoting thicker, healthier hair

  • Supporting scalp health

These supplements can complement topical treatments like minoxidil or clinical procedures like FUE hair transplant to maximize results.


Best Vitamin For Hair loss 

  1. Biotin (Vitamin B7)
    Biotin supports keratin production, essential for strong, resilient hair. It helps prevent hair breakage and promotes growth, especially in thinning areas. Study (2016, Skin Appendage Disorders): Biotin supplementation improved hair growth in women with thinning hair due to deficiency.

  2. Collagen
    Collagen provides amino acids necessary for hair structure, improving elasticity and shine while reducing breakage.

  3. Saw Palmetto
    A natural DHT blocker, saw palmetto inhibits the hormone responsible for male and female pattern hair loss.

  4. Zinc and Iron (Ferritin)
    Deficiencies in zinc and iron are common causes of hair shedding. Supplementing these minerals supports follicle health and reduces hair loss. Study (2017, Journal of Korean Medical Science): Women with chronic telogen effluvium had significantly lower ferritin levels.

  5. Vitamin D and Vitamin E
    Vitamin D stimulates new hair follicles, while vitamin E improves circulation to the scalp, promoting growth and follicle health. Study (2019, Dermatology and Therapy): Women with low vitamin D had higher rates of diffuse hair thinning.

  6. Herbal Extracts
    Ingredients like ginseng, horsetail, and nettle extract enhance scalp circulation, nourish follicles, and provide antioxidant protection.

How to Use Hair Loss Supplements Safely

  1. Follow Recommended Dosage – Overdosing on vitamins like biotin or zinc can lead to side effects.

  2. Consistency is Key – Supplements require time to show results; typically, 3–6 months is needed for noticeable hair growth.

  3. Combine with Healthy Lifestyle – Balanced diet, hydration, and stress management improve effectiveness.

  4. Pair with Other Treatments – Supplements work best alongside hair care routines, topical solutions, or professional treatments like PRP or hair transplant.

Hair Tonic for Hair Loss

Hair tonics are liquid solutions applied directly to the scalp to nourish hair follicles and reduce shedding. Formulated with vitamins, herbal extracts, and sometimes minoxidil, hair tonics help strengthen existing hair, improve blood circulation to the scalp, and promote healthier hair growth. Regular use can complement other hair loss supplements and treatments, supporting overall scalp health.

FAQs about Hair Loss Supplements

1. How long before hair loss supplements show results?
Typically, you may see improvements in hair strength and reduced shedding within 3–6 months, depending on consistency and underlying causes.

2. Can hair loss supplements replace medical treatments?
Supplements are best used alongside treatments like minoxidil, finasteride, or hair transplant for optimal results, especially in advanced hair loss.

3. Are hair loss supplements safe for women?
Yes, many supplements are formulated for both men and women, but women should focus on iron, zinc, and vitamins to address unique needs.

4. Can I combine multiple supplements for hair growth?
Yes, but avoid exceeding recommended doses, particularly for vitamins like biotin, zinc, or iron, to prevent side effects.

5. Do herbal supplements like saw palmetto really work?
Saw palmetto has shown promise in blocking DHT, a hormone linked to hair loss, making it effective for some men and women with pattern hair loss.
